Athletic Scholarship Statistics for NAIA Division I Men's Basketball in KS

Detailed Breakdown Kansas Division-wide
Average Number of Athletes 16 18
Total Number of Athletes 62 2,114
Average Operating Expenses Per Player $2,786 $3,124
Average Operating Expenses Per Team $43,438 $51,765
Total Full Time Head Coaches 3 101
Total Part Time Head Coaches 3 91
Total Full Time Assistant Coaches 2 58
Total Part Time Assistant Coaches 9 240
Average Total Revenue $271,577 $338,186
Average Total Expenses $266,855 $334,599
